Canary Islands Theme Parks In the Canary Islands there are lots of Amusement, Theme and Waterparks. The majority of them are on the island of Tenerife and Gran Canaria. Lanzarote has a few small parks and Fuerteventura only has a small animal park. You will find everything from American 'Cowboy style theme parks' to big Amusement parks with thrilling rides to themed Guanche town's which show the history of the island's in a more interesting and fun way! Plus there are many Zoo's over all the Canary Islands where you will find either big zoo's or smaller parks specialising in just a few species of animals. Fuerteventura Tourist Attractions There is only one zoo safari in way of man made tourist attractions there are no other theme and amusement parks or water parks. The Zoo safari is in La Lajita, a small fishing village - with black sandy beaches, the village is a lovely day out in itself as it is gorgeous. But the Zoo Safari is a brilliant day out too. With over 200 species of birds, monkeys, lizards and crocodiles plus many more. It is open daily, from 9am till 7pm. Gran Canaria Tourist Attractions If you are planning or looking for more of an active holiday there are plenty of places for you to visit and things to do in Gran Canaria! Including the Water parks, of which there are three all located in the south of the Island, Aquasur, Ocean Park and Aqua Park. In total there are eight theme and amusement parks, which include; Palmitos Park which is a subtropical oasis and Zoo, Holiday World which is a leisure and amusement park, Sioux City a wild west town that has Cowboy and Indian fights and many other wild western attractions, Mundo Aborigen Located overlooking the Barranco de Fataga, which is the biggest and most dramatic gorge on the island, The Mundo Aborigen is a reconstruction of an ancient Canary village devoted entirely to the Guanche way of life. Cocodrilo Park - a Crocodile Park, this is a park that is devoted to adopting ill treated animals, buying them privately and from circuses, it started with just a few crocodile and now they have the largest collections in Europe! Among the animals are also, Monkeys and Tigers, it is family run and its proceeds from the entry fee go to the upkeep of the park! Cactualdea - a cactus park, Reptilandia Park - Reptile Park, Pueblo Canario - a Canary Village, where you can experience true Canarian culture!
